An Indian seafarer, granted a pseudonym, has been stranded at an Iranian port for nearly 10 weeks, witnessing the Iran war firsthand. He arrived on a cargo ship days before the US launched an operation, and has been stuck ever since. Many fellow Indian seafarers have been unable to return home due to unpaid salaries or difficulties crossing the land border with Armenia. The seafarer has been surviving on a limited diet, and food and water on other ships are reportedly running low.
